Hi there, a lot of what you are speaking of is not considered primary evidence. Primary evidence so to speak is things like ticket stubs from airline flights there, hotel receipts with both of your names, and items of the like. If you have phone records, keep those and use those. In your skype account, there is a way to saver your history, start saving that. Pictures any any visits you've had together, any receipts you have from whe you were together also help. Another thing you might want to try, if you do not have a lot of e-mails and things of that nature, written statements from both sides of the family and friends confirming the relationship may help. Snail mail is regular mail sent through the post office. I would suggest you starting using this form if you are not already, then keep the envelopes when they are delivered to you. Because the countries "stamp' the mail it is good evidence that you are corresponding. You stated you just filed your K-1 most of this type of evidence will be needed at interview which is some months off. Yes, you may not have a lot of these items now but begin gathering it now as you move forward.

I looked for the answer here but could not find the answer. Does anyone know how long it takes a petion to be returned to the United States from the Embassy. I called UCIS and they do not have it. They told me I had to wait 120 days. Does that mean it takes 120 days for the file to be returned or do they have 120 days to review it?



Hi yes. It can take anywhere from 1 month to 12 I have seen in some curcumstances for the file to be returned to USCIS, then it has to undergo the review and the approval/denial. The 120 days that you were quoted is an approximate time frame for review once it has actually been returned and received by USCIS from the consulate. Although I understand you have valid points as to why you had limited time together etc, the truth of the matter is that they want to see above and beyond evidence of a bona fide relationship. As someone else mentioned above, one option to consider would be to marry there and move there temporarily if that is feasible for you then re-apply for an IR1-CR1. If not, another option would be to wait out the final decision of the review once it has been returned to USCIS. It is really more a decision of what works better in your particular situation.


As for contacting a representative, typically from what I have seen from others who have posted on this site is that they can assist with obtaining more clarity from the consulate as for the reason for the file being returned to USCIS but as far as assisting with getting the case approved, unless there was an administrative error or something along those lines, their reach for aiding you in obtaining the approval you are seeking can be rather limited.

I contacted one of my senator's office last week and today I found out that our file is being sent back to USCIS.The Consular officer says that the relationship was entered soley for immigration. I have only seen him once in 3 years. We are trying to save our money for our future. He had his interview last month and was given a 221G form requesting proof of relationship. He brought hotel receipts, engagment ring receipt,emails, my phone log from my calling card and pictures to the interview. I thought that was enough. In response to the 221G we sent pictures, emails (about 65) , engagment ring receipt (again), envelopes from the mail I sent him.
The only possible red flag I can think of is that I am a lot older than him (about 17 1/2 years) We get along great and the age has never bothered us.

I plan to call USCIS tomorrow or Monday. I also plan on calling my representative in congress. I am doing the right thing by contacting USCIS? I am unsure what to do at this point. I am also considering hiring a lawyer but I thought I would contact USCIS first.

Has anyone else gone through this? What is my best course of action.

Thanks to all



Hi So sorry to hear about this. Unfortunately my fiance and I experienced something similar and I had actually gone and visited him about 5 times from when we first met to when he had his interview which was about a year and 1/2 total. At the time of our petition the requirement was a minimum of 1 personal meet in a 2 year period. I am not sure if that has changed or not. No, we were not out-right told that the reason he was not granted or issued a visa was because they thought he was in it only for immigration, however they state that they needed more evidence of the relationship. While you can contact your congress person for aid etc, the unfortunate fact is that they are really looking for concrete evidence of you both trying and wanting to spend time together, planning for a long term future together and wanting to be married to each other. Although you state that for financial reasons you decided not to see each other more over those three years, in their eyes, they may question how you plan for a long future together and have a solid enough foundation on which to build that future if you have only been together 1 time in those three years.

My suggestion to you is that before you spend the money for the attorney, that you do a few "free" consultations with several attorneys.That way you can get the professional opinion of several individuals to see if they concur that the primary issue is the lack of personal meet or something else. In addition, as the file is being returned to USCIS, do not be surprised if it takes 6-8 months for them to actually receive the file. You may want to consider exploring other options, going for visits, if you have not already done so, get letters from family members attesting to your relationship etc. Unfortunately however, if USCIS comes to the same or similar conclusion as the consulate, you may want to consider working on building your relationship more so from the stand-point of spending quality time together, in person, then re-petitioning. I will tell you that we provided much of the same documentation as you described, proof of phone conversations, video chats, letters mailed snail mail to each other, and other such pieces of what we felt were concerete pieces of proof or our relationship and still found ourselves in the same boat as you.

My fiance will have his interview soon and we are still working on proving our ongoing relationship. I have called him many times on calling cards. When I called the calling card company, they told me I could subpoena the calling card company to get calls from a card or cards, but then the lady from the legal subpoena office of the calling card company told me that since those cards are prepaid and throw-away, (the kind I bought form a grocery store,) that they would not have any record of my calls -- even with a subpoena.
I heard that there was a woman who posted on visa journey at one time who obtained proof of prepaid calling card calls, and she bought her cards from a gas station. I have no way of accessing her posts. Does anyone have any ideas about if I can access the calls I made to my fiance with pre-pay grocery store calling cards?? Also, does anyone remember seeing her post and know how to access it?



My fiance' wanted me to save the old cards(I guess for sentimental reasons) so I have stacks of them. I checked my cel phone records and found the access number I had been using for the cards and highlighted the number on the copies of the records, and made copies of 4-5 of the old cards highlighting the access number on these as well and sent in with the 129F. Luckily, I had been using the same access card and number for several months. It remains to be seen whether this works or not. My fiance also sent me several months of her cel phone records showing all the times she had called me. I guess my advice is dont throw the old cards away!
